What role does foreign investment play in the USD to LKR exchange rate?

Foreign investment plays a significant role in shaping the exchange rate between the US Dollar (USD) and the Sri Lankan Rupee (LKR). When foreign investors inject capital into Sri Lanka, whether through direct investment or portfolio investment, it increases demand for LKR, which in turn can cause the value of the Rupee to rise against the USD.

Similarly, the inflow of foreign remittances contributes to strengthening the LKR. As Sri Lankans working abroad send money back home, the influx of USD boosts the foreign exchange reserves and supports the Rupee. A steady flow of remittances helps stabilize the exchange rate and maintain the country’s financial health.

However, fluctuations in foreign investment can lead to volatility in the USD/LKR exchange rate. If investor confidence drops due to political or economic instability, it can result in a weakening of the Rupee as foreign capital exits. How can a change in US interest rates influence the USD to LKR rate?

When the United States changes its interest rates, it can significantly impact the USD to LKR (Sri Lankan Rupee) exchange rate. Higher US interest rates often attract global investors seeking better returns, increasing the demand for the US dollar. As demand rises, the USD strengthens against other currencies, including the LKR. For Sri Lankans, this means the cost of sending money from the US to Sri Lanka may increase since the rupee weakens when the dollar becomes stronger.

Conversely, when US interest rates decrease, investors may move their funds to other markets with higher returns, reducing the demand for the USD. This can lead to a depreciation of the US dollar, making the LKR relatively stronger. Is it better to exchange USD to LKR at an airport or a local exchange counter?

When it comes to exchanging USD to LKR, many people wonder whether it’s better to use an airport exchange counter or a local one. The choice largely depends on convenience, rates, and fees, which are crucial factors to consider, especially in the remittance business.

Airport exchange counters are convenient since they are located within the terminal. However, this convenience comes with a higher cost. Airport currency exchange services tend to offer less favorable rates and may charge additional fees, making them less cost-effective for exchanging large sums of money.

On the other hand, local exchange counters, especially in popular tourist areas or near banks, often provide better exchange rates and lower fees. They are more likely to give you a favorable rate, making them a better option for those looking to maximize the amount of LKR they get for their USD.
